    What model is this ?
    Looks like a bitsa car really.
    - It's got Vitesse front lower spoiler.
    - It's a carb V8, so not a Vitesse.
    - Vitesse/VdP EFi alloys, but it's neither of those.
    - 5-speed, so not VdP EFi or std VdP.
    - Seats all over the place. VdP (carb) leather ? (Std leather in VdP EFi)
    - It's a D plate, so not an SE or early VdP with std leather.
    My guess is that it's a 3500 VdP with too many Vitesse bits on it, maybe even a manual conversion as VdP was auto as std.
